  2. After Lora Hubbel’s resignation, the state Constitution Party reinstalled Lori Stacey as chair in early February of 2017:
    https://sdcfr.sdsos.gov/Document.aspx?DocumentID=17698

    Lora made a bad decision to challenge Lori’s position as chair yesterday, and I tried to discourage her from doing so, but contrary to the impression one might get from reading this blog, Lora isn’t nearly as evil and arrogant as Terry LaFleur, and I strongly doubt his accusation that she knew she was lying.

    I’m all for shooting down bad political ideas, but no one who cares about the long-term good of South Dakota should be rejoicing when the political process itself breaks down.
